Forest of Dean, Speech House Hotel

Discover the hidden heritage and rich nature of the Forest of Dean by hiring a Tramper at Speech House Hotel.

A variety of short and longer routes take you along woodland trails into the Forest south of Speech House:

  • The Cyril Hart Arboretum is just a few minutes from the hotel and offers over 200 tree species.
  • Speech House Lake makes another easy option, offering a tranquil spot to rest and take in the forest’s beauty.
  • New Fancy – Around 1 hour into the Forest, this fascinating reminder of the Forest’s mining heritage used to be the site of New Fancy coal mine. Don’t miss the giant Geomap showing the Forest’s geology and Roll of Honour sculpture remembering the lives lost in the local industry.
  • Mallard’s Pike Lake – A similar distance from Speech House, this is one of the Forest’s most popular beauty spots. It’s picture-perfect combination of lake and forest can be enjoyed with refreshments from the small cafe providing the perfect break before returning.

Speech House Hotel itself provides a fascinating place to spend time. One of the most iconic hotel’s in the area, the striking historic house dates back to 1669 with the Verderers Court, which has operated as a court for over 300 years, the highlight. Supported by…

Tramper hire at this location is part of two Heritage Lottery Fund initiatives – The Forester’s Forest led by the Forestry Commission and Heritage Ability, an initiative improving access at heritage attractions across the South West and operated by Living Options Devon (the same charity as Countryside Mobility). Delivery of the projects is being assisted locally by Forest Voluntary Access Forum through the Walking with Wheels element of The Forester’s Forest. The Tramper has been kindly sponsored by K W Bell.
